> Hi,
>
> I am not sure if this is the right list for such a question, but lets
> try :)
>
> I would like to create a list of xpaths via xsl from a given
> xml-structure like this:
>
> <a>
>    <b>
>       <c>
>          content
>       </c>
>       <d>
>          morecontent
>       </d>
>    </b>
> </a>
>
> it should show the full xpath like
>
> a/b/c  ====>   content
> a/b/d  ====>   morecontent
>
> and not just
>
> c => content
> d => morecontent
>
> Ideas anyone? I am looking for either a script or some xsl ...
